Jordan Flag Flag Information three equal horizontal bands of black (top), representing the Abbassid Caliphate, white, representing the Ummayyad Caliphate, and green, representing the Fatimid Caliphate a red isosceles triangle on the hoist side, representing the Great Arab Revolt of 1916, and bearing a small white seven-pointed star symbolizing the seven verses of the opening Sura (Al-Fatiha) of the Holy Koran the seven points on the star represent faith in One God, humanity, national spirit, humility, social justice, virtue, and aspirations design is based on the Arab Revolt flag of World War I
